- 博客(3)
- 收藏
- 关注
原创 关于ROWID分页中,执行计划的错误选择与处理(二)
在以上的现象中,是很难理解oracle为什么采用了全表扫描与hash join的连接方式,我们不妨做一个10053 event,看看oracle到底做了什么。SQL> set autot traceSQL> ALTER SESSION SET EVENTS 10053 trace name context forever, level 1;Session altered.SQL>
2004-08-12 14:33:00 4037
原创 关于ROWID分页中,执行计划的错误选择与处理(一)
老实说呢,Oracle版本9以前对分页处理的真的不好,本来想来是很简单的语句,oracle偏偏就处理的有问题。。。。具体不知道10g在这个方面是否有大的改进。我们见一个具体的例子。。。SQL> set autot traceSQL> select rid from 2 (select a.rowid rid,row_number() over(order by a.topic_type DE
2004-08-12 13:50:00 3056
原创 在RAC环境中,怎么样找到错误的数据文件
正常情况下,在裸设备环境下的RAC中添加数据文件的步骤是: 1、在每个节点上划分或者规划新的分区,并用raw挂装上 2、在每个节点建立link符号链接,让数据库象访问文件系统那样访问裸设备 3、保证两个节点都完成以上操作,再在其中一个节点上创建数据文件 但是,如果以上操作不小心,可能发生一些烦人的意外,如执行步骤3的时候,应当首先在每个节点上先完成1,2,但是,如果1,2没有在每个节点执行成功
2004-08-01 17:32:00 3803 3
空空如也
空空如也
TA创建的收藏夹 TA关注的收藏夹
TA关注的人